zoukankan      html  css  js  c++  java
  • java实现邮件发送准备工作(前期配置)

           本文主要用的邮件客户端是:office 2007的outlook,服务器是apache-james-2.3.2,首先我们来配置一下这个james服务器:

           1.将james服务器解压到硬盘目录下,注意目录不能有中文,如e:盘下
           2.修改apps/james/sar-inf目录下的config.xml
              把  <servername>localhost</servername>修改为  <servername>mail.com</servername>

           3.双击bin目录下的run.bat启动服务器,收发邮件时服务器必须为启动状态,启动时需要配置好java环境。启动完成如下图所示:


           4.在DOS下输入 telnet localhost 4555 回车连接服务器进行用户的维护(个别电脑没有打开telnet服务, 可以在控   制中打开,win7中要添加该服务,在程序和功能中)
       默认用户和密码:root/root
       命令:
       listusers: 显示所有用户
       adduser tina 123456 :为添加用户名为 tina 密码为 123456的用户
       deluser tina  删除tina用户

    我来上图具体看一下:


    最后一步是执行deluser tom,删除Tom之后还剩4个用户。

        二:接下来就是配置outlook客户端,Outlook是office自带的收电子邮件的软件,只要装了office就有,我们来看看怎么配置:

    需要在C:WindowsSystem32driversetchosts 文件中添加 127.0.0.1 mail.com        //jerry@mail.com
      保证以后在写mail.com 时指的是本地服务
       配置步骤:
        1.工具->账户设置



     

    至此,我们的outlook就配置成功了!

        接下来就我们就开始编码了,我先通过两种不同的方法来发邮件:【下面的链接,直接点进去查看源码就行】

    1.使用java底层实现邮件的发送

    2.使用Spring实现邮件的发送

  • 相关阅读:
    107. Binary Tree Level Order Traversal II
    108. Convert Sorted Array to Binary Search Tree
    111. Minimum Depth of Binary Tree
    49. Group Anagrams
    使用MALTAB标定实践记录
    442. Find All Duplicates in an Array
    522. Longest Uncommon Subsequence II
    354. Russian Doll Envelopes
    opencv 小任务3 灰度直方图
    opencv 小任务2 灰度
  • 原文地址:https://www.cnblogs.com/a1111/p/12816264.html
Copyright © 2011-2022 走看看